Jameson Company uses a predetermined overhead rate based on direct Labour hours to apply manufacturing overhead to jobs. The company has provided the following estimated costs for the next year:  Direct materials £5,000 Direct Labour 19,000 Rent on factory building 16,000 Sales salaries 24,000Depreciation on factory equipment 7,000 Indirect Labour 11,000Production supenisor’s salary 14,000\begin{array}{lrr} \text { Direct materials } &£ 5,000 \\ \text { Direct Labour } &19,000\\ \text { Rent on factory building } &16,000\\ \text { Sales salaries } &24,000\\ \text {Depreciation on factory equipment } &7,000\\ \text { Indirect Labour } &11,000\\ \text {Production supenisor's salary } &14,000\end{array}


Jameson estimates that 24,000 direct Labour hours will be worked during the year. The predetermined overhead rate per hour will be:
